Table 2.

Alignment of AAVrh32.33 dominant capsid epitopes with other major AAV serotypes

C57BL/6 Balb/C

AAVrh32.33 SSYELPYVM KIPASGGNAL
AAV2 SEYQLPYVL - NNSEYS
AAV4 SSYELPYVM KIPATGSDSL
AAV6 SEYQLPYVL - NNSNFT
AAV7 SEYQLPYVL - NNSNFA
AAV8 SEYQLPYVL - NNSNFA
AAV9 SDYQLPYVL - NNSEFA

Sequence alignment of the H-2b and H-2d dominant capsid epitopes of AAVrh32.33 with AAV2, AAV4, AAV6, AAV7, AAV8 and AAV9. Alignment was performed using BioEdit, version 7.0.0 (Ibis Biosciences, Carlsbad, CA, USA). Note that the alignment of the H-2d epitope may vary as a result of amino acid deletions in the sequences of AAV2 and 6–9 relative to AAV4 and AAVrh32.33.
